DaddyLongLegs:
Thanks, I swear on anything last question :)

I told the player to change folders when finishing a folder, but it doesn't. So if I browse to an mp3 folder, when that folder is done with, it doesn't move on, it repeats to the beginning of that folder. Is there any way to get it to move on to the next folder in the directory?

Llorean:
Do you have "repeat" on? You should probably disable it if you don't want it repeating.
